Minimized Greenhouse Gas Emissions
Heatpump operate on electrical power and essentially transfer warmth from the air, even when it's chilly exterior. They are able to draw out the cost-free warm trapped in air particles and relocate them inside, reducing humidity while doing so.

Compared to gas furnaces, modern-day heatpump use less than one kilowatt of electricity per kilowatt of home heating power they produce. This makes them one of the most power reliable home heating choice available with a POLICE (Coefficient of Efficiency) of four or even more. By slashing the requirement for fossil fuels, heat pumps help reduce greenhouse gas exhausts and cut various other significant air pollutants.

Versatility
Heat pumps can be made use of in several kinds of homes and buildings-- with or without ducts. They work with hot-water radiators, air-conditioning and programmable thermostats. They can change heating systems or be mounted in new houses. They can run on photovoltaic panels, geothermal systems or perhaps area heating sources like wastewater.

They're wonderful at supplying even more warm per power system. For example, an air-source heat pump generates as much as three or more home heating units from each electrical power system it eats.



Obtaining the most from your heat pump will certainly depend on your climate zone and high quality of insulation. Search for designs with ENERGY STAR rankings and compare their SEER or HSPF specifications. In warmer climates, concentrate on SEER; in cooler areas, think about a system with a higher HSPF ranking. Biomass Boilers
Biomass boilers make use of wood pellets, chips or logs to produce warmth and hot water. heat pump service chch are a great option for off-grid residential properties or those that wish to get off the gas grid.

As a standalone heater, biomass can supply adequate energy to maintain your home cozy throughout the year without the common warmth drop off of various other renewable innovations. They can likewise be used combined with photovoltaic panels to maximise savings and benefit from RHI repayments.

A downside of these systems is the upfront expense and routine gas distributions. Usually, pellets will certainly need to be blown right into a gas store using a vacuum cleaner system or they can be by hand fed right into the central heating boiler with a receptacle. Logs are generally self-sourced from nearby woodland or gotten wholesale. As well as this, they need hand-operated loading and may require cleaning on a regular basis.
